Ingredients
Protein
- 500 g boneless chicken breast, diced
Grains & Dairy
- 1 cup uncooked rice
- 1 cup milk or cream
- 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ional)
Liquids
- 2 cups chicken broth
Oils & Seasonings
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¼ teaspoon black pepper
- ½ teaspoon paprika
Instructions
- Heat Oil and Brown Chicken: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add the diced chicken breast and cook until the pieces are lightly browned on all sides, ensuring they are partially cooked through.
- Sauté Garlic: Add the minced garlic to the pot with the chicken and s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ant, taking care not to burn the garlic.
- Add Rice and Broth: Stir in the uncooked rice and pour in the chicken broth. Season with salt, black pepper, and paprika, then bring the mixture to a simmer over medium heat.
- Simmer Covered: Cover the pot with a lid and let it cook for 15 to 18 minutes, or until the rice is tender and has absorbed most of the liquid.
- Add Dairy and Cheese: Stir in the milk or cream and grated Parmesan cheese if using. Continue cooking for another 2 to 3 minutes over low heat, stirring gently, until the mixture is creamy and heated through.
- Serve Warm: Once creamy and fully cooked, remove from heat and serve the one-pot creamy chicken and rice warm for a comforting meal.
Notes
- Stir occasionally during the simmer to prevent rice from sticking to the bottom of the pot.
- Add vegetables such as peas or diced carrots along with the rice to incorporate extra nutrition and color.
- For a richer flavor, use heavy cream instead of milk.
- Parmesan cheese is optional but adds a nice depth of flavor and creaminess.
